ホームページ > バックエンド開発 > PHPチュートリアル > PHP で GZIP 圧縮を有効にするにはどうすればよいですか?

PHP で GZIP 圧縮を有効にするにはどうすればよいですか?

王林
リリース: 2023-09-13 18:14:02
転載
1662 人が閲覧しました

PHP で GZIP 圧縮を有効にするにはどうすればよいですか?

#GZIP 圧縮は、帯域幅を節約し、PHP アプリケーションを高速化するためのシンプルかつ効果的な方法です。 GZIP 圧縮の背後で動作するメカニズムについては、以下で説明します。

ステップ 1

ブラウザ/クライアントは、サーバーにファイルを要求します。

ステップ2

サーバーは、応答として、従来の単純なindex.htmlの代わりに.zipファイル(index.html.zip)をブラウザに送信するため、ダウンロード時間と帯域幅が削減されます。

Step3 h2>

上記の手順を実行すると、ブラウザは圧縮ファイルをダウンロードして解凍し、ユーザーに表示します。これにより、Web ページが非常に速く読み込まれます。

Apache サーバーでは、GZIP 圧縮を有効にするには、.htaccess ファイルに次のコードを追加する必要があります。

# compress text, html, javascript, css, xml:
AddOutputFilterByType DEFLATE text/plain
AddOutputFilterByType DEFLATE text/html
AddOutputFilterByType DEFLATE text/xmlin
AddOutputFilterByType DEFLATE text/css
AddOutputFilterByType DEFLATE application/xml
AddOutputFilterByType DEFLATE application/xhtml+xml
AddOutputFilterByType DEFLATE application/rss+xml
AddOutputFilterByType DEFLATE application/javascript
AddOutputFilterByType DEFLATE application/x-javascript
# Or, compress certain file types by extension:
<files *.html>
SetOutputFilter DEFLATE
</files>
ログイン後にコピー

Note

PHP ファイルでは、GZIP 圧縮を有効にすることができます。

えええええ

以上がPHP で GZIP 圧縮を有効にするに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:tutorialspoint.com
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ート